Dr. Ian Graham is a Professor in the Department of Epidemiology and Community, Faculty of Medicine at the University of Ottawa and Senior Scientist in the Clinical Epidemiology Program of the Ottawa Hospital Research Institute. From 2006-2012 he was on an interchange with the Canadian Institutes of Health Research where he held the position of Vice-President of the Knowledge Translation and Public Outreach.

His research focuses on knowledge translation (the process of research use) and conducting applied research on strategies to increase implementation of evidence-informed practice. His research in KT has been in the areas such as cancer care, stroke care, maternity care, wound care, heart failure, practice guidelines, decision support tools, as well as KT framework and model development. He has published over 250 peer reviewed articles and is co-editor of Knowledge Translation in Health Care (2013) and Evaluating the Impact of Implementing Evidence-based Practice (2010).
